Office location: 685 S Ronald Reagan Blvd, Longwood FL, 32750
09/23/2024
Nancy
Apopka, FL
The install crew came on time, were very respectful and knocked the job out. Everything was explained, the panels look great. Highly recommend.
System size (kW): 11
Year installed: 2024